Summary
A vulnerability has been found in OS4ED openSIS up to 7.0/9.1 and classified as critical. This affects an unknown part of the file /students/StudentFilters.php. The manipulation of the argument filter_id leads to sql injection. This vulnerability is listed as CVE-2025-22929. The attack may be initiated remotely. There is no available exploit.
Details
A vulnerability was found in OS4ED openSIS up to 7.0/9.1. It has been rated as critical. This issue affects an unknown part of the file /students/StudentFilters.php. The manipulation of the argument filter_id with an unknown input leads to a sql injection vulnerability. Using CWE to declare the problem leads to CWE-89. The product constructs all or part of an SQL command using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the intended SQL command when it is sent to a downstream component. Impacted is confidentiality, integrity, and availability. The summary by CVE is:
OS4ED openSIS v7.0 to v9.1 was discovered to contain a SQL injection vulnerability via the filter_id parameter at /students/StudentFilters.php.
The identification of this vulnerability is CVE-2025-22929 since 01/09/2025. The exploitation is known to be easy. The attack may be initiated remotely. Technical details are known, but no exploit is available. The price for an exploit might be around USD $0-$5k at the moment (estimation calculated on 04/03/2025). MITRE ATT&CK project uses the attack technique T1505 for this issue.
By approaching the search of inurl:students/StudentFilters.php it is possible to find vulnerable targets with Google Hacking.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
